Truck AI driver cameras are essentially smart cameras that are installed inside commercial trucks to monitor driver behavior and the surrounding environment in real-time. These cameras use AI algorithms to analyze data such as the driver’s facial expressions, eye movements, and other factors to detect signs of fatigue, distraction, or unsafe driving practices. This information is then used to provide real-time alerts to drivers and fleet managers, helping to prevent accidents and improve overall safety on the road.
One of the key benefits of truck AI driver cameras is their ability to enhance driver safety. By constantly monitoring driver behavior and providing alerts when necessary, these cameras can help prevent accidents caused by fatigue, distraction, or other risky behaviors. In fact, a recent study by the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ration found that the use of driver-facing cameras in commercial vehicles reduced the rate of crashes by up to 35%.
In addition to improving safety, truck AI driver cameras also offer several other advantages for trucking companies. For example, these cameras can help reduce insurance premiums by providing concrete evidence in the event of an accident. They can also be used to improve driver training programs by identifying areas where drivers may need additional instruction or support.
Furthermore, truck AI driver cameras can help increase operational efficiency by providing valuable data on driver behavior and performance. By analyzing this data, fleet managers can identify trends and patterns that may be impacting productivity and make informed decisions to optimize their operations. For example, they can identify drivers who may need additional training or support, as well as areas where operational processes may need to be improved.

Despite the many benefits of truck AI driver cameras, some concerns have been raised about privacy and data security. Critics argue that these cameras may infringe upon drivers’ privacy rights by constantly monitoring their behavior and potentially capturing sensitive information. However, proponents of these cameras argue that the benefits far outweigh the risks, especially when it comes to preventing accidents and saving lives on the road.
